    Frederick Water is a public water and sewer utility that has an immediate opening for an Entry Level Engineer . This position will plan and design multidiscipline projects consisting of water/wastewater treatment and collection/distribution systems. Work to improve recycling, waste disposal, public health, and water and air pollution control. Capable of performing the technical design and/or hydraulic modeling requirements on water/wastewater projects and collaborating with the Frederick Water team. Typical tasks will consist of but not limited to: Assist in creating and further developing a digital water and sewer model for Frederick Water’s conveyance systems. Assist in reviewing site plans and other design documents for compliance with Frederick Water specifications and standards and general principles of sound engineering. Work with water and wastewater treatment plant staff to resolve operational challenges as needed. Perform field tests on Frederick Water system components, including fire hydrant testing and verifying flow rates and pressures at sanitary pump stations.     Successful candidates will have a high school diploma or GED, possess good communication skills, computer skills, and follow written/oral instructions. Candidates must have a valid driver's license. Must sit for class IV Water operator test within one year. Duties include but not limited to: Makes regular tours of plant and equipment; records readings from meters and instruments; checks functioning of equipment; regulates and adjusts motors, pumps, blowers, compressors, valves, and other apparatus to meet changing operating conditions; collects samples for laboratory analysis; adjusts chemical feed rates; mixes dry settling agents into solution; changes ton chlorine cylinders; makes minor or emergency repairs; maintains buildings and grounds; performs routine laboratory tests; prepares reports and maintains logs. Special Requirements: Employment is contingent on passing a background check and drug screen. Operators are essential personnel and are required to work rotating shifts including weekends and holidays.
